The Pittsburgh Penguins play their first preseason home game tonight, hosting the Detroit Red Wings at 7:00 PM at PPG Paints Arena.
Pittsburgh's roster tonight will include Matt Murray, Jake Guentzel, Conor Sheary, Justin Schultz, Brian Dumoulin, Ian Cole, Scott Wilson, Tom Kuhnhackl, Carter Rowney and Ryan Reaves.

Tonight's game will be live streamed on the Penguins' official website and app. The live stream, which is presented by Highmark, can only be watched if you live in the AT&T Sports Net region (formerly ROOT SPORTS).
The live stream will include the feed from the PPG Paints Arena video board synced with the radio broadcast, which will feature Josh Getzoff handling play-by-play duties with Phil Bourque.
Fans can also listen to tonight's game, and all preseason games, on the Penguins' official radio flagship, 105.9 The X.
This will be the first of five preseason games that will be available for Penguins fans to watch on either television or the Internet. AT&T SportsNet will broadcast two games, with the first coming on Monday, September 25 when the Penguins visit the Detroit Red Wings at 7:30 PM, and the second will be the seventh annual "Free Game for Kids" on Saturday, September 30 at 3:00 PM at PPG Paints Arena.
NBC Sports Network will have a national broadcast of the Kraft Hockeyville USA game against the St. Louis Blues on Sunday, September 24. That game will be played at the UPMC Lemieux Sports Complex and puck drop is 8:00 PM.
Finally, the Penguins' September 27 home game against the Buffalo Sabres will be aired on NHL Network beginning at 7:00 PM.
